CARS WILL BE TECH INSPECTED IN THE PADDOCK before the drivers meeting.  Cars must be mechanically sound, in good running condition with no major leaks, and the interior must be empty of anything that could fly about during the event.  After you have checked in with registration, put your registration sticker on your windshield and prep your car for tech.  Put your helmet on one of the front seats and open all hoods and trunks.  That is the universal signal that your car is ready for a tech inspection by the roving tech inspectors.  If you pass inspection, the tech inspector will close the hoods and put a colored-dot sticker on your windshield.

Tech Inspection Checklist:

General

  • General appearance and safety OK
  • No loose parts
  • Battery secure
  • Faceshield on helmet or goggles if no windshield
  • Snell 2005 or newer helmet
  • Numbers adequately large to be easily visible from a distance

Engine & Transmission

  • No fluid leaks
  • All lines secure
  • Throttle linkage/cable/return spring OK

Chassis/Suspension

  • Zero to negative camber on 356
  • Pre-'60 356 has late spindles
  • Wheels torqued, no visible damage
  • Min. 1/32" tread on stock tires
  • No cord showing on R tires
  • 9 turn lug nut engagement
  • Wheel bearings/link pins tight
  • Break pedal firm

Interior & Trunks

  • Factory seat belts or better
  • No tonneau cover
  • No loose objects
